    This is from the
    Wiki article:
    SQL Server 2008 Enterprise and Datacenter Editions introduced audit event configuration for Windows security logging, which enabled SQL Server 2008 to log logon events to the Windows Security log. The table below shows which versions and editions have the Audit
    feature that is needed to record the logon events. MAP cannot obtain user and device access information for any other editions or any older versions of SQL Server.

  • "SQL Server 2008 Reporting Services does not support map report items"

    Hi,
    I am trying some new feature that are introduced in SQL Server 2008 R2 version. While I try to use "Map" control within it, it threw the following error:-
    "Error 1 The map, Map1, was removed from the report. SQL Server 2008 Reporting Services does not support map report items. "
    -Also, similar kind of error I am getting for "Indicator" control.

    Hi Tej,
    I think you get this error message when you are deploying a report to report server using BIDS, correct?  If not, please provide more details on your scenario :-)
    If I guessed correctly, then this message is a result of trying to deploy a map report (a SSRS 2008 R2 feature) to a non-R2 2008 report server.  When deploying a report of RDL2010 format to a non-R2 report server, BIDS will downgrade the file to RDL2008 format, so that the non-R2 report server can process it.  Any report elements using features not supported in RDL2008 will be dropped during this downgrade process.
    BIDS gets the server version from a report project property called TargetServerVersion:
    http://technet.microsoft.com/en-us/library/ee635898(SQL.105).aspx
    If your report server is indeed the 2008 R2 version, then the TargetServerVersion property should be set to "SQL Server 2008 R2 Reporting Services."  The project property page also has a "Auto Detect..." option if you are uncertain about the version of your report server.

  • Database could not be opened. May be caused because database does not exist or lack of authentication to open the database.

    Hello,
    I've been running the DMV 'sys.event_log', and have noticed that I am getting a lot of errors about connection issues to some of my SQL Azure databases saying "Database could not be opened. May be caused because database does not exist or lack of authentication
    to open the database."
    The event type column says: 'connection_failed' and the event_subtype_desc column says: 'failed_to_open_db' both are associated with the above error message.
    I know that these databases are on-line as I have numerous people connected to them, all of whom are not experiencing any issues.  My question is, is there a query that you can run on SQL Azure to try and find out a bit more information about the connection
    attempts?
    If this was a hosted SQL solution it would be much easier.
    Marcus

    Hello,
    As for Windows Azure SQL Database, we can't access the error log file as On-premise SQL Server. Currently, it is only support troubleshooting the connection error with the following DMV. The SQL database connections events are collected and aggregated in
    two catalog views that reside in the logical master database: sys.database_connection_stats and sys.event_log. We can use sys.event_log view to display the details if there is error occurs.
    Just as  the connection failed describe, it may ocurrs when user didnot has login permission when connect to the SQL Database. If so, please verify the user has logon permission.
